What is MQTT?

MQTT (MQ Telemetry Transport or Message Queuing Telemetry Transport) is a ISO standard (ISO/IEC PRF 20922) publish-subscribe-based messaging protocol. It works on top of the TCP/IP protocol. It is designed for connections with remote locations where a "small code footprint" is required or the network bandwidth is limited. It is useful when combined with networked power switches in order to remotely control the power switch by sending commands to the switch in the form of messages on the message queue.

